Cher has had an incredible career, spanning 7 decades. You‘d think her biography would be a great read.
Sadly, Cher needs to either sack her editor, or her ghost writer, or her own verbosity. This memoir focuses far too much on unnecessary detail. There also seems to be little responsibility taken for her own actions; I don‘t really like the Cher of this book.

A detailed —or rather, overly detailed — memoir. (Ex. 100 pages in, Cher is still only 15 years old.) Some interesting tidbits here and there, but way too much about her clothes. I feel like I learned about every dress, pair of shoes, crop top and bell-bottomed jeans she ever wore. Probably won‘t read part 2. (Or 3? How many of these are on tap?)

⭐️⭐️⭐️⭐️⭐️ On pins and needles for “part two” out later this year! This was a lot of detail, but so immersive, like I was on the periphery eaves dropping on her life. The audiobook introduces each chapter with a Cher-narrated anecdote, then passes the duties to Stephanie Block who seamlessly takes over. Early life through the 70s. She saw and experienced a ton in those years; was in the midst of so much pop culture history. Fascinating!
